An up close and personal look into obsessive compulsive disorder. Facts stated simply and easy to read. Stories from people all around the world share their painful secrets. Written by an ocd sufferer, gives insight to help better understand this disorder. This book is for all health care professionals, people diagnosed with ocd, people who have yet to be diagnosed and family members to give them a better understanding on how to cope with ocd. Uplifting and practical advice on ocd. A must read for anyone suffering from anxiety.
